  • Macbook lag when using Parallel Desktop

    I always use Parallel Desktop since when college portal website only can be accessed by Internet Explorer, so I installed Windows Xp. The thing is it really uses a lot my RAM memory, only 20 MB of Ram is free. In Parallel Desktop configuration, I have changed the RAM slot for virtual machine, I just allocated 1064 MB Ram, and it ticked for " the best performance" or in other words I let the processor to do the adjust automatically so my Macbook can run at its best performance. I have also changed the processor in virtual machine to 2(dual-core) but still my macbook lags when I run Parallel Desktop. My HDD is 160GB and I have occupied more than of it, like 60 GB left. I have a lot of vital programs so I wonder if this thing is a major cause of this lagging problem. Any advice what should I do to speed up my macbook performance back?

    If you want your Mac to run better, turn Parallels down to 1 core and bump the ram down to 512Mb. Having the RAM up high and the cores up high will allow Parallels to grab more of the resources, thus slowing down the whole computer. Limit parallels to less, you shouldn't give it 50% or more of your machine unless all you do is Window stuff.
    Check your graphics config too, if your not playing games in Parallels, turn off 3D graphics and only give it 16 or 32Mb VRAM.

  • Slow 2010 Macbook, lags, choppy, color wheel

    I have a 2010 Macbook, (2.4 GHz Intel Core 2 Duo, 4 GB 1067 MHz DDR3) I have 1.30 GB free. My videos lag but the audio is normal, my color wheel pops up a ton, my audio on itunes is very choppy, and my typing is also lagged. Everything that I click on takes its time. I got my computer wiped about 7 months ago, so I was hoping for something easier to do than that this time..
    Not sure what to do-help!
     

    If you only have 1.3GB free, that is probably what your problem is.  It's recommended that you have around 15-20 GB free for normal operation.  I would suggest purchasing a bigger hard drive, or clear out space on the drive you have to allow for a smoother operation of your computer.

  • My  macbook lags...

    Hi,
    my macbook is lagging and it is not letting me update because every time I try the software update lags.
    it happens with every application that has a sliding window that comes down from the top of the window...
    has this happen to anyone?

    HI Nicholas and Welcome to Apple Discussions....
    Check to see how much available disk space there is.
    Right or control click the MacintoshHD icon on your Desktop, then click: Get Info. In the Get Info window, click the discovery triangle so it's facing down. You will see; Capacity and Available Make sure you have 10% available disk space, 15% is better. *Not enough available drive space can cause issues like you are experiencing.*
    Boot from your install disk and run Disk Utility.
    Insert Installer disk and Restart, holding down the "C" key until grey Apple appears.
    Go to Installer menu (Panther and earlier) or Utilities menu (Tiger and later) and launch Disk Utility.
    Select your HDD (manufacturer ID) in the left panel.
    Select First Aid in the Main panel.
    *(Check S.M.A.R.T Status of HDD at the bottom of right panel. It should say: Verified)*
    Click Repair Disk on the bottom right.
    If DU reports disk does not need repairs quit DU and restart.
    If DU reports errors Repair again and again until DU reports disk is repaired.
    Maintaining Mac OS X
